Martin Alterisio wrote:
Double slash to prevent PHP interpreting the slashes. Also using single
quotes would be a good idea:

if (preg_match('/[\\w\\x2F]{6,}/',$a))


Just switching to single quotes would do the trick - you don't need to escape anything but single quotes, and backslashes if they are the last character.
